SpaceX stock price rebounds after seven-session losing streak. Opportunity to buy? | Stock Market News

SpaceX stock price rose more than 3% on Tuesday, snapping a seven-session losing streak. Shares of the Elon Musk-led company ended 3.08% higher at $123.54 apiece, giving SpaceX a market capitalisation of $1.63 trillion.

The seven-session fall had wiped out $425 billion from the company’s market value, according to data compiled by Bloomberg. Despite Tuesday’s gains, the stock continues to trade below its initial public offering (IPO) price.

SpaceX shares have declined in 10 of the past 12 trading sessions amid a broader sell-off in artificial intelligence-related stocks and after the company aborted a launch of its Starship rocket due to an engine issue.

The rocket and AI company, formally known as Space Exploration Technologies Corp., listed on the US stock market on June 12 at $135 a share. The stock subsequently surged to a record high of $225.64, pushing SpaceX’s valuation above $2.6 trillion.

However, SpaceX stock price has since come under significant pressure, closing at $119.85 on Monday — more than 45% below its post-IPO peak.

SpaceX to report first quarterly earnings on August 4

SpaceX has announced that it will release its first quarterly earnings report as a publicly traded company on August 4.

The company, which trades under the ticker SPCX on the Nasdaq, is scheduled to report its results after the US market closes at 9:30 p.m. GMT. The results will cover the second quarter ended June 30.

SpaceX reported a loss of $4.3 billion last year in its IPO filings. The company has also set a long-term goal of developing data centres in space.

SpaceX faces major share unlock

SpaceX is set to witness one of the largest share unlocks in capital markets history, with as much as $116 billion worth of stock potentially becoming eligible for sale next month, Bloomberg reported.

Restrictions preventing certain insiders from selling as many as 911.5 million shares are scheduled to expire on August 6, just two days after the company reports its quarterly results. In addition, billions of shares are expected to become eligible for trading by the end of the year.

The share unlock could give early investors and private-market shareholders an opportunity to realise substantial gains.

By early December, the number of SpaceX shares available for public trading is expected to rise to 5.33 billion from around 639 million currently, according to the IPO prospectus.

Elon Musk owns an aggregate of 7.8 billion SpaceX shares, representing roughly 60% of the company’s outstanding stock. According to the prospectus, he has agreed not to sell his shares until slightly more than a year after the company’s June debut.

The structure outlined by SpaceX and its investment bankers is unusual compared with traditional post-IPO lock-up arrangements. Typically, company insiders are subject to a 180-day lock-up period before a potential wave of shares enters the market.

Given SpaceX’s enormous size, the company opted for a different structure after considering several alternatives to expand the pool of publicly tradable shares without creating a sharp imbalance between supply and demand.
